I decided to revive my Debian Etch/Testing for a new project. Debian
has moved on and Testing now drags in all the changes for Lenny, so I
though why not?
Now, after installing many packages, the apt-get upgrade sticks in the
middle of configurations, beause the developers created a garbage
prompt in the postgresql-common configuration. It's expecting an OK
but does not accept a console response. dpkg --configure -a gets stuck
in the same garbage.
Anyone know how to do surgery on the dpkg database so that I can continue?
